How are couples impacted by this trend?

The amount of interracial unions is slowly increasing, however our society is still stuck in old beliefs and standards regarding visible minorities.

Individuals in interracial relationships can be both positively and negatively impacted by this trend.

Positively:

  • Being in an interracial relationship allows individuals to be different from each other in terms of race, culture or religion
    • allows both partners to see the world in a different perspective.
  • Individuals in an interracial relationship can be supported by our society and others in interracial relationships.

Negatively:

Racism continues to be an issue in society today and this can make interracial relationships difficult at times. How interracial couples are treated can depend on where they live or how diverse there community is in Canada. Some areas may be more progressive and open minded than others.Interracial couples may experience/recieve:

  • Racial discrimination and profiling
  • Judgement and insults from others
  • Open hostility and intimidation
  • Family disapproval
